Types of Bedroom Lighting
Understanding the numerous kinds of lighting is vital for attaining the desired ambiance. Here's a breakdown of the primary kinds of bedroom lighting:
1. Ambient Lighting
Also understood as general lighting, ambient lighting supplies total illumination for the room. This can be attained through:
- Ceiling Lights: Chandeliers, pendant lights, and flush-mount fixtures.
- Wall Sconces: Mounted on walls to offer a soft glow.
- Recessed Lighting: Built into ceilings for a modern appearance.
2. Task Lighting
Task lighting concentrates on particular locations of the bedroom where activities such as reading or working may occur. Popular alternatives consist of:
- Bedside Lamps: Ideal for checking out in bed.
- Desk Lamps: Perfect for office spaces.
- Wall-mounted Reading Lights: Space-saving options that offer focused light.
3. Accent Lighting
Accent lighting highlights functions in the bedroom, such as artwork or architectural details. Choices consist of:
- Spotlights: Adjustable lights that can direct focus.
- LED Strip Lights: Used to highlight racks or under the bed.
- Photo Lights: Specifically developed to illuminate artwork.
4. Decorative Lighting
These fixtures are picked for their visual appeal and can boost the decor of the room. Examples consist of:
- Fairy Lights: Add a whimsical touch.
- Special Lamp Designs: Statement pieces that draw attention.
5. Smart Lighting

How to Choose Bedroom Lighting
Picking the right bedroom lighting involves numerous factors to consider. Here's a detailed guide:
Step 1: Assess Your Needs
- Purpose: Determine what activities will occur in the room (sleeping, reading, working).
- Individual Style: Choose styles that reflect personal looks and complement existing design.
Action 2: Consider Room Size
Lighting needs to be proportional to the room size. Larger rooms may require numerous fixtures or bigger source of lights, while smaller sized spaces may benefit from more compact alternatives.
Step 3: Layer Your Lighting
For the finest result, utilize a mix of ambient, task, and accent lighting. This mix can create depth and measurement, boosting the general atmosphere.
Step 4: Pay Attention to Brightness
Consider the lumens (brightness) of each light source. For bed rooms, a softer, warmer light (around 2700K-3000K) is typically recommended to promote relaxation.
Step 5: Choose Energy-Efficient Options
With the focus on sustainability, choosing LED bulbs can save money on energy expenses and lower environmental effect.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. What is the finest type of lighting for a bedroom?
The best type of lighting integrates ambient, job, and accent lighting, developing a layered result that improves performance and state of mind.
2. How lots of lights do I require in my bedroom?
Generally, 3 sources of light work well: a central ceiling fixture, bedside lamps, and a third source like a wall sconce or LED strip light, depending upon personal preferences.
3. Are smart lights worth the financial investment?
Smart lights use convenience and versatility, permitting users to change settings from another location and produce numerous state of minds. For those who take pleasure in innovation, they can be a beneficial investment.
4. What color temperature is best for bedroom lighting?
Warm white light (2700K-3000K) is typically recommended for bed rooms, as it creates a relaxing environment conducive to sleep.
